Coimbatore: AMP Mall India and Thangam Chambers of Coimbatore inaugurated "Makkal in Mini Mall'' on Mettupalayam road in Cheran Nagar near Kavundampalayam.

This mall has an exclusive “Badagas restaurant” for the first time in the venue of a mall anywhere in India.

Rajesh, Chief Executive Officer, AMP Mall India, and Thangavelu, Managing Director, Thangam Chambers while addressing the press said, “Makkal in Mini Mall is spread across 60,000 square feet with 6 floors. The mall has 20 plus shops and in future we have ideas to expand the stalls.

The Mall has an exclusive vehicle parking for about 100 vehicles. As a value-added service, the management of the mall decided to have a free car parking system for the vehicles for one year."

"Various stalls including food courts, apparel shops and home textiles, fashion jewellery, accessories, gift shops, toy shops, homemade chocolate shops and entertainment area with events and party hosting facility along with a wedding hall is set-up in this 2 floored mini mall.

This mall will be a good recreation venue for the residents of Kavundampalayam, Nallpalayalam, Mettupalayam road and Thudiyalur as this is the first mall to come on Mettupalayam road in Coimbatore."

"Our team's primary responsibility is to bring good value for money brands/Products and food in our Makkal in Mini Mall. Our future projects are at Kovaipudur and Saravanampatti which are planned to be completed by the end of this year. We will have a total of more than 75000 square feet of retail space spread across Coimbatore which will be creating job opportunities for more people directly and indirectly."He said.

Speaking about the Badagas restaurant, Rajesh Keerthi, Chief Executive Officer, AMP Mall India said, "Avaray with Gaasu Udhakka (Beans with Potato Curry) is healthy and the tasty Badaga hittu (meal), Thuppadittu and evergreen Ooty Tea will be available and served in the mall. The first floor is a unique set up for a food court, which will have all types of foods like Agra based chat items, Chettinad non- veg dishes, traditional Tamilnadu dishes, Chinese food restaurants, ice-cream parlours, beverages etc. But the speciality of this mall is that the food is available at anaffordable cost." He said.
